Name   braR   Type   Regulator
Locus tag   ER16_RS14010 Genome accession   NZ_CP007659
Coordinates   2746796..2747461 (-) Length   221 a.a.
NCBI ID   WP_000697883.1    Uniprot ID   A0A5F0HLH2
Organism   Staphylococcus aureus strain H-EMRSA-15     
Function   promote expression of competence genes (predicted from homology)
